What Is a Body Scan Meditation & Why You Should Try It
At its core, body scan meditation is a mindfulness technique where you mentally “scan” your body from head to toe, bringing conscious awareness to each area without trying to change anything. Unlike other meditation forms that might focus primarily on breath or visualization, body scans anchor your attention in physical sensations—the tingling in your hands, the pressure where your body contacts the surface beneath you, the temperature of different areas, or even the absence of sensation in some parts.
The science behind why this practice works so effectively is compelling. When you engage in a body scan, you’re activating your parasympathetic nervous system—often called the “rest and digest” response. This directly counteracts the stress-induced “fight or flight” mode that keeps so many of us in a state of chronic tension. Research shows regular body scan practice can:
- Reduce cortisol levels (the primary stress hormone)
- Lower blood pressure and heart rate
- Decrease inflammatory responses in the body
- Improve sleep quality and duration
- Enhance emotional regulation and resilience
- Increase body awareness and interoception (the sense of internal bodily states)

How to Use Your 10-Minute Body Scan Script PDF
To get the most from your body scan practice, creating the right environment and approach will significantly enhance your experience. Here’s a simple step-by-step guide to setting yourself up for success:
Step 1: Find Your Quiet Space
Choose a location where you’re unlikely to be interrupted for the duration of your practice. This doesn’t need to be perfectly silent—a relatively quiet corner of your home or office will work perfectly. The goal is to minimize distractions so you can focus inward.
Step 2: Get Comfortable
You can practice body scan meditation either sitting upright in a chair or lying down on a mat or bed. If sitting, ensure your feet are flat on the floor and your back is supported but upright. If lying down, position yourself comfortably on your back with your arms resting at your sides, palms facing up. Use cushions or blankets for additional support where needed.

Step 4: Follow the Script with Non-Judgmental Awareness
As you move through the script in your PDF, bring a quality of curious, non-judgmental attention to each body part. There’s no “right” way to feel—some areas might feel tense, others relaxed, some might have no discernible sensation at all. The practice is simply to notice whatever is present without trying to change it.
Remember that mind-wandering is completely normal and expected. When you notice your attention has drifted to thoughts, plans, or worries, gently acknowledge this without self-criticism and guide your awareness back to the body part you were focusing on.

P: Quanto tempo deve durar uma meditação de varredura corporal?
R: As varreduras corporais podem variar de 5 a 20 minutos, sendo 10 minutos o ideal para iniciantes, pois proporciona tempo suficiente para uma varredura corporal completa sem ser avassalador. P: Qual é o objetivo de uma varredura corporal?
R: O objetivo principal é conectar sua mente e corpo, liberar tensões físicas e cultivar a consciência do momento presente. Esta prática ajuda você a notar sensações sem reagir imediatamente a elas, o que é uma técnica central da terapia de mindfulness usada em diversas abordagens terapêuticas.
P: A varredura corporal pode ajudar com a ansiedade?
R: Sim, a meditação de varredura corporal é altamente eficaz para a ansiedade, pois ajuda você a notar e liberar as sensações físicas que acompanham os sentimentos de ansiedade. Ao quebrar o ciclo entre a tensão física e os pensamentos preocupados, você pode reduzir significativamente os sintomas de ansiedade. P: É normal adormecer durante uma varredura corporal?
R: Sim, especialmente se você estiver praticando deitado antes de dormir! Adormecer durante uma varredura corporal é um sinal de relaxamento profundo. Se seu objetivo é dormir, considere um sucesso. Se você estiver praticando em outro horário do dia e quiser permanecer alerta, tente sentar-se ereto ou praticar com os olhos abertos.
